3/29/2022 0 Comments The RFH Health & Wellness CenterRacing For Heroes (RFH) is a non-profit 501(c)(3) Veteran Serving Organization co-located with Virginia International Raceway (VIR) in Alton, VA. We exist to empower veterans dealing with Post Traumatic Stress (PTS), Traumatic Brain injury (TBI), Depression and Anxiety, and other service-related injuries by filling the gaps left by inadequate government resources. By utilizing our Health and Wellness, Motorsports Therapy, Career and Education Services, and Community Outreach programs, RFH can ensure veterans get the individual and holistic treatment they deserve. The Health and Wellness Program serves as a cornerstone of RFH and is central to our mission. In contrast to the one size fits all approach, RFH utilizes functional medicine to tailor a health and wellness regimen specifically to the needs of each veteran. Some of the services currently offered include functional medicine labs, bioidentical hormone replacement therapy, vitamin and mineral supplementation, lifestyle and nutrition counseling, and exercise prescription. RFH even offers onsite hyperbaric oxygenation therapy (HBOT) to assist in recovery, including TBI.1 Given the importance of the Health and Wellness Program, RFH has decided to commission a Health and Wellness Center. The center will include both a health clinic and gym/wellness area. This will allow the onsite administration of all the services mentioned above and more. We believe this is crucial in guaranteeing the quality of the services being offered and, therefore, necessary to ensure veterans within the program reach their fullest potential. RFH is exceptionally fortunate to have Dr. Richard W. Camp, D.O., and SFC U.S. Army Special Forces (Ret.), overseeing this program. Ground-breaking for the new Health and Wellness Center has commenced with expected completion in Summer 2023. To prevent a gap of service for our program participants, RFH will continue to provide program services out of our training HQ at VIR.
